CHAMPAIGN — Scott Kelby's fifth annual Worldwide Photo Walk — the world's largest global social photography event in the history of photography — will take place Saturday, with Champaign getting in on the action.
Local photographer Joe Ethridge is helping central Illinois take part in this free worldwide event by organizing a walk from 3:30 to 5:30 p.m. in downtown Champaign. Anyone with a camera — even an iPhone or a disposable camera — is welcome to join the event.

Added to this year's event is a special Google+ page. The Google+ platform will help people connect more easily across the globe, share images and possibly host a hangout or two, sharing some of their photo walk experiences.
